Tonalite is a coarse-grained plutonic rock consisting mainly of sodic plagioclase, quartz, and hornblende or other mafic minerals with phaneritic texture
Trachyandesite is an extrusive igneous rock.

When alkali feldspar is extracted from granite, it changes to granitoid and later, it becomes tonalite with quartz as major mineral.
Trachyandesite is a fine-grained, hard rock which is a type of metasomatite, essentially altered basalt. It forms with or without crystallization, either below the surface as intrusive rocks or on the surface as extrusive rocks.
